#5dff30 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#5dff30 is composed of 36.5% red, 100% green and 18.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 63.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 81.2% yellow and 0% black. It has a hue angle of 107 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 59.4%. #5dff30 color hex could be obtained by blending #baff60 with #00ff00. Closest websafe color is: #66ff33.

Shades and Tints of #5dff30

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020900 is the darkest color, while #f7fff4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#5dff30

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#939f90 is the less saturated color, while #5dff30 is the most saturated one.
